Honey Bunny

Charles Reasoner · Picture Window Books; Brdbk edition
Format: Board book

What's Honey Bunny up to on this nice spring day? Find out in this sweet die-cut board book. A simple rhyme and soft illustrations make this a great choice for welcoming spring.
